Vikings Waive CB Melvin White

The Minnesota Vikings announced Thursday that they’ve placed CB Melvin White on waivers.

White, 26, originally signed on with the Panthers as an undrafted free agent out of Louisiana-Lafayette back in 2013. He lasted just over a year in Carolina before he was among their early roster cuts at the start of the season.

The Rams later signed him to their practice squad at the start of the season before the Vikings signed him to their active roster. Minnesota elected to bring White back on a future/reserve contract.

In 2014, White appeared in 14 games and recorded 36 tackles, an interception, and six pass defenses for the Panthers.
